Hot Standby

Seit Version 9.0 verfügt PostgreSQL auch über eine eingebaute Replikationslösung. Das System basiert auf der Replikation des Write-Ahead-Logs (WAL), wobei auf den Standby-Knoten Leseoperationen erlaubt werden. Das ermöglicht beispielsweise Cluster für Load Balancing, Reports oder Hochverfügbarkeit. Die replizierten Transaktionslogs sorgen dafür, dass ein Standby-Knoten kontinuierlich aktualisiert wird. Es wird zwischen dateibasierter WAL-Replikation und Streaming Replication unterschieden. Während erstere eine Replikation über die Archivierung der Transaktionslogs realisiert, ist Streaming Replication eine Replikation der Transaktionsinformationen direkt vom Primärknoten des Clusters über das Netzwerk. Wir werden im Folgenden näher ...

Get PostgreSQL-Administration, 3rd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.